Rife Software
Rife software is an advanced video interpolation tool that utilizes artificial intelligence (AI) to generate nonexistent transitional frames between existing video frames, improving perceptual smoothness and frame rate scalability. It is ideal for increasing frame rates in game play captures, creating smooth slow motion effects and improving video quality on newer displays – it can even produce high resolution videos for VR/AR applications!
RIFE employs motion estimation to predict the appearance and movement of objects in each new frame, using predicted positions and movements relative to previous frames. Based on this estimation, it then calculates each frame’s appearance with estimated object positions and shadow estimates before merging it back with original footage to create interpolated video footage. While this technique provides powerful interpolation results, noise or compression issues could still lead to artifacts appearing in final images and would therefore void their effectiveness.

Scalar Harmony
Scalar Harmony is an iterative algorithm designed to address experimental and dataset specific effects in single-cell data sets. Initially, PCA (or an equivalent technique) is applied in order to embed cells in a reduced dimensional space; after which an iterative process assigns each cell to multiple clusters while optimizing diversity within each one; finally the final output includes cell-specific correction factors that account for differences in experimental conditions and technologies used when collecting each dataset.
This vignette illustrates how harmony fits into Seurat v5 single-cell analysis workflow. It assumes that PCA cell embeddings are already available through Seurat object and treatment conditions are defined within metadata; additionally it shows some basic downstream analyses which highlight properties of harmonised cell embeddings.
RunHarmony() contains several parameters that can be altered:
nclust – Harmony uses this parameter to control how many iterations will take before reaching convergence, increasing this value will increase computational runtime, especially on larger datasets.
theta – is the coefficient of diversity penalty, used to correct for different experimental covariates within each dataset. Normally this value will default to 1, but for challenging experimental conditions this value may need to be adjusted accordingly.
max_iter – the maximum number of correction steps Harmony will take in order to integrate data sets. While this reduces time requirements, too many steps could lead to overly conservative final results.

Rife Modulation
Frequency-based cancer therapies are a growing field of study, with advocates believing frequencies can target and destroy cancerous cells without harming healthy ones. Different cancer types require different frequencies for effective combating. Rife machines play an integral part of frequency healing therapy. But more research needs to be conducted in this regard before any definitive claims can be validated and an understanding established as to their efficacy.
Royal Raymond Rife first devised his Rife device in the 1920s. His theory held that all diseases emanate their own electromagnetic frequency, which could then be exposed to by the body, thus ridding it of disease. To this end, Rife machines produced electromagnetic waves which supposedly destroyed pathogens like viruses, bacteria and parasites without harming healthy cells.
Modern Rife devices employ sophisticated electronics and software to send out frequencies which they claim can target cancer cells. They typically feature a frequency generator which generates multiple frequencies, as well as amplifiers to boost them further. They then deliver these frequencies directly into the body using contact electrodes or plasma tubes for delivery; with user-friendly interfaces allowing users to easily select or adjust frequency settings as necessary.
